Output 33cf5df594a541944690c90786af06436b310dcf31bfd50a9c81c7ef331fa0f9:0

value
2329920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d590c61cfa4b43ea08d9f55aa1a1ee7724068c8 OP_EQUAL
address
38jzdWApqxfHKPa5UhXTKtFU88pzsEBggX
transaction
33cf5df594a541944690c90786af06436b310dcf31bfd50a9c81c7ef331fa0f9
confirmations
200581
spent
true